What bothers me about S.773 and why some reactions to it bother me more

Senator Jay Rockefeller (D-WV) has spent considerable time drafting a bill that would give the President power to declare a “cybersecurity emergency” on non-government networks and seize control of them under the pretense of protection.
This does not sit well with me. Giving government the capability to control a public, open and free network is where [...]
